Describe what you do!

I am a wedding filmmaker and have been in this industry for the last 6 years! I actually came into this career by chance. I studied abroad in 2016 in Cape Town, South Africa and brought along my handy dandy Go-Pro. Lucky for my Facebook friends, I posted every single clip I took during my time there, even the super exciting hour-long hikes (eye-roll, lol). The videos weren’t viewed by too many people other than my parents and grandma, but they were also viewed by my first client ever. Their view was the most important one I have ever gotten because they asked me to film their wedding day. The first thing I did was Google “What do I need to film a wedding” and I rented everything this blog recommended (lol). And thanks to my shaky adventure videos on Facebook and a trusting family friend I got to film my very first wedding a month later.

I am forever grateful for this opportunity as it constantly reminds me that as a wedding filmmaker, it all comes down to telling a story. It doesn’t matter that as a filmmaker I know all the technical answers or have the fanciest equipment. Rather, I am there to capture the moments and how they feel to everyone involved. Even though I have graduated from my Go-Pro to some slightly fancier equipment, I will always remind myself that the story is more important than what you have to tell it with.

What advice would you give to a younger you?

That not every client is YOUR client. I would tell my younger self that you don’t have to say yes to every job that comes your way. As an artist it’s super important to feel connected to your client and inspired by their day. Instead of focusing on the number of weddings booked I would remind myself to focus on what kind of audience I am attracting as a filmmaker. If you are filming work you are passionate about, your ideal clients will always find their way to you.
